- The distance between Salem, Or, Usa and Monteiro, Brazil is approximately 10,308 km or 6,406 mi.
- To reach Salem, Or in this distance one would set out from Monteiro bearing 315°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Salem, Or bearing 278.4° or W .
- Salem, Or has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b) whereas Monteiro has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Salem, Or is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Monteiro is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The mean annual temperature is 12.2 °C (22°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11 °C (19.8°F) more in Salem, Or.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 156.1 mm (6.1 in) more which is equivalent to 156.1 l/m² (3.83 US gal/ft²) or 1,561,000 l/ha (166,881 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 28.4° lower in Salem, Or than in Monteiro.
